The key to winter dressing lies in the art of layering. Start with a base layer of breathable fabrics like cotton or silk, followed by a mid-layer for insulation, and finish with an outer layer to protect you from the cold. This allows for easy adjustment as the temperature fluctuates, keeping you comfortable throughout the evening.
Indulge in the luxurious touch of velvet and silk fabrics. Velvet's rich texture exudes sophistication, while silk's delicate sheen adds a touch of elegance. Incorporate these materials into skirts, blouses, or accessories to elevate your ensemble and draw admiring glances.
Embrace the festive spirit with a dash of sparkle and embellishments. Sequins, beads, and embroidery add a touch of glamour to your outfit, making you stand out from the crowd. Choose pieces that subtly incorporate these elements to create a captivating yet sophisticated look.
Winter boots are not just for warmth; they can also make a bold fashion statement. Opt for knee-high boots in rich colors or unique textures, or experiment with ankle boots adorned with studs or zippers. These statement pieces will add an instant touch of intrigue to your ensemble.
Accessories have the power to complete any outfit and elevate your style. In winter, opt for accessories that provide both warmth and a touch of flair. Oversized scarves in cozy fabrics, elegant gloves, and chic hats will keep you toasty while adding a stylish touch.
Winter is the perfect time to embrace a darker color palette. Rich shades of burgundy, navy, black, and emerald green exude a sophisticated and alluring ambiance. Incorporate these hues into your outfits to create a captivating and enigmatic look that will leave an unforgettable impression.
Add depth and interest to your winter outfits by incorporating a variety of textures. Pair smooth fabrics with knits, leather with fur, and silk with velvet. This interplay of textures creates a visually appealing ensemble that will make you the center of attention.
A coat is not just a necessity in winter; it can also be a fashion statement. Invest in a coat that combines warmth with style. Choose a classic trench coat, a cozy parka, or a sleek wool overcoat. The right coat will keep you warm and ensure you arrive at the party in style.
Complete your winter nightlife look with a hairstyle and makeup that complements your outfit. Opt for elegant updos, playful curls, or sleek ponytails. As for makeup, experiment with bold lipsticks in rich shades or create a dramatic eye makeup look. Let your hair and makeup enhance your overall ensemble and leave a lasting impression.

Story 1: The Velvet Disaster
Sarah decided to make a grand entrance at a winter party in a luxurious velvet gown. However, she underestimated the amount of dancing that would take place. By the end of the night, her once-elegant gown was crumpled and stained with sweat, leaving her feeling mortified.
Lesson Learned: Consider the activities you'll be participating in and choose fabrics that can withstand the wear and tear.
Story 2: The Sparkly Surprise
Emily arrived at a holiday party in a sequined dress that sparkled from a mile away. Unfortunately, she didn't realize how itchy the sequins would be against her skin. As the night progressed, she couldn't resist scratching, creating an embarrassing situation.
Lesson Learned: Always try on clothes before buying them, especially when they involve embellishments that may cause discomfort.
Story 3: The Boot Blunder
James wanted to make a bold statement with his winter boot choice. He opted for a pair of knee-high boots with a dramatic heel. But halfway through the evening, his feet were screaming in pain. The heels were too high and the boots were rubbing against his ankles.
Lesson Learned: Comfort should always be a priority when choosing footwear, even if it means sacrificing a bit of style.

Q: What's the ideal temperature for winter party outfits?
A: Aim for outfits that keep you comfortable in temperatures ranging from 40 to 60 degrees Fahrenheit (4 to 16 degrees Celsius).
Q: Can I wear white or light colors in winter?
A: Yes, you can wear white or light colors in winter, but consider adding layers or a coat to stay warm.
Q: What's the best way to prevent my outfit from getting wrinkled when sitting?
A: Choose fabrics that are less prone to wrinkles, such as silk or polyester, and avoid sitting for extended periods.
Q: How can I stay warm and stylish in winter?
A: Layer your clothing, opt for warm fabrics like wool or cashmere, and accessorize with scarves, gloves, and hats.
Q: What's the best way to choose the right boots for winter parties?
A: Look for boots with waterproof or water-resistant materials, good traction, and a comfortable fit.
Q: Can I reuse my summer outfits for winter?
A: Yes, you can reuse some summer items by layering them with warmer pieces, such as tights, sweaters, or jackets.
